For the board: Treasury recommends extending forward contracts on our krona-denominated receivables from six to twelve months, covering roughly 70% of projected exposure from the Aldervane contract. Recent volatility cost us an estimated 210k last quarter. Costs of the extended programme are modest relative to earnings-at-risk, and counterparty limits with Bexley Mercantile remain comfortable. Finance committee reviewed the sensitivities on Tuesday and concurred. The linkage to our wider expansion plans is set out below.

board note of kadug-tawig: Only 5 of the 100 pilot accounts renewed Oliath, so a churn review is set for April 15.

Kiosk watchdog basics for Driftpane. One process: Kestrelguard. It heartbeats the UI every 10s, restarts after three misses, and writes a tamper-evident log entry per restart. Never disable it in the field. If a unit flaps more than five times an hour, pull it from rotation and file a ticket. Restart thresholds, log format, and escalation steps are documented on the internal page.

wiki page, kahog-hahig: https://vault.zemvargrid.internal/display/deploy/repo/settings/merge_requests/job/settings/6f3b933774dbc5320a4daa18

Break-glass: Taxly rate-lookup cache

If the Taxly cache node wedges and nobody from the Quarrow team is around, you can break glass and force a cold rebuild. Heads up: this flushes all cached rates, so expect a slow hour afterward. Log the incident in the sync notes. To unlock the break-glass console, use the passphrase below.

recovery phrase for fajeg-kawep: druix-gorius-briax-ulaeth-fraox-lammir-pelox-jormir-pelwyn-julir

# Service Accounts: String Extraction

The `extract-i18n` script pulls translatable strings from all Bramblewick repos and pushes them to the Glossa service. It runs under the `i18n-extractor` service account. Do not run it under your personal account; Glossa rate-limits individual users aggressively. The account has write access to the staging catalog only. Set the token in your shell before invoking the script. The current staging token is below.

API key for kahap-kafog: zpat15_6qzxZ7YR8aDwjmp